Personal data Hendrik Bomhof 

  • He was born on February 12, 1857 in Epe.Source 1
    Bevolkingsregister:
    08-11-1875 van Epe naar Apeldoorn; AH57; boerenknecht
    07-11-1889 van Rheden naar Apeldoorn; AH57 - later naar AB174 ??; daglooner
    13-12-1889 van Steenderen naar Apeldoorn, B283 = Trekweg 175 ??
  • Resident: .
    beroep landbouwer, ook genoemd als daglooner en arbeider
  • He died on June 26, 1918 in Apeldoorn, he was 61 years old.Source 2
  • A child of Berend Bomhof and Anna Stegeman
  • This information was last updated on February 24, 2020.

Household of Hendrik Bomhof

(1) He is married to Derkjen Mulderij.

They got married on December 13, 1889 at Steenderen, he was 32 years old.Source 3
